Craft Company produces a single product. Last year, the company had a net operating income of $97,420 using absorption costing and $83,100 using variable costing. The fixed manufacturing overhead cost was $8 per unit. There were no beginning inventories. If 25,600 units were produced last year, then sales last year were:
